貼坡式擋墻結(jié)構(gòu)特性及接觸參數(shù)敏感性分析
發(fā)布時(shí)間:2019-01-09 09:37
【摘要】:為揭示貼坡式擋墻墻后土體與擋墻間接觸參數(shù)對(duì)擋墻土壓力及位移分布的影響,基于有限元非線性接觸分析,對(duì)接觸單元法向剛度、切向剛度以及摩擦系數(shù)敏感性進(jìn)行研究。結(jié)果表明,接觸單元參數(shù)變化對(duì)土壓力的分布沒(méi)有顯著影響,但對(duì)擋墻位移影響較大;其中法向剛度和切向剛度是影響擋墻位移的主要因素;當(dāng)法向剛度取值在擋墻和土體變形模量之間,切向剛度取值比法向剛度小0~3個(gè)量級(jí)時(shí),計(jì)算結(jié)果較為合理可信。
[Abstract]:In order to reveal the influence of contact parameters between soil and retaining wall on the distribution of earth pressure and displacement of retaining wall, the normal stiffness, tangential stiffness and sensitivity of friction coefficient of contact element were studied based on the nonlinear contact analysis of finite element method. The results show that the change of contact element parameters has no significant effect on the distribution of earth pressure, but has a great effect on the displacement of the retaining wall, among which the normal stiffness and tangential stiffness are the main factors affecting the displacement of the retaining wall. When the normal stiffness is between the retaining wall and the soil deformation modulus, and the tangential stiffness is 0 ~ 3 orders of magnitude less than the normal stiffness, the calculated results are reasonable and reliable.
